Hmmm, my turn... For upcoming trip. Let's see how well I can do. My trip gives me a couple advantages -- staying concierge level. So won't spend money on breakfast, and also have the opportunity for some more light food through the day.
So spending $50 per day on just lunch and dinner, with perhaps some snacking.
Day 1, arrival:
Sunshine Seasons:
Oak-grilled Rotisserie Chicken - with black beans and yellow rice $10.19
Add beverage to this meal, taking it up to $13 total
Snack-- Boulangerie: Chocolate Eclair $3.75
Dinner: Kouzzina (have ADR)
Slow-cooked Lamb Shank - served with Oven-baked Gigantes Beans and Pepper Sauce $26.99
Drink water, skip dessert.
Total for the day, without tax, about $44 (I don't feel like pulling out a calculator). With tax, about $47
Day 2 -- MK morning. EMH morning, so probably will need a morning snack purchased at the park.
Sleep Hollow snacks : Waffle
with powdered sugar or cinnamon $4.59
Lunch, Columbia Harbor House -- Lobster Roll - served with potato chips $9.99, with beverage takes us up to about $13
Dinner, have ADR at Flying Fish-- (Yes, doing signature dining within the $50 per day) -- Oak-grilled Maine Coast Day Boat Sea Scallops - celery root, wild and cultivated mushrooms, Vermont mascarpone, and Pecornio Toscana-laced risotto di Carnarolli -laced risotto di carnaroli $34.00. Drink water, skip dessert.
I'm *slightly* over for the day -- At $52 before tax, about $55 after tax. If I skipped the waffle snack, I'd be under for the day. But I'm trying to keep this realistic.
Day 3 -- DHS. Doing the Fantasmic dining package at Brown Derby. So already over on that day. Won't break it down.
Day 4-- Epcot. ADR at Tutto Italia.
Lunch -- hmm -- Yorkshire County Fish House: Fish & Chips - 2 strips of fish served with chips $8.19. Get a bottled water with it, at $10.50.
Dinner at Tutto: Spaghetti - with beef and veal meatballs and pomodoro sauce $23. Drink tap water.
Total for the day -- only $33.50 before tax. About $36 after tax. Guess this makes up for the Fantasmic dining package at Brown Derby night.
Day 5-- Morning at MK. We'll do a TS lunch at Plaza. Plaza Club - smoked ham, turkey, bacon, lettuce, tomato and mayonnaise layered on toasted multi-grain bread $11.49.
When doing TS meals, I prefer tap water. When doing CS, I usually get a soft drink. But at the Plaza, I'll go nuts and get Ice Cream Floats (Made with Vanilla Ice Cream) Coke Classic, Diet Coke, Sprite or Root Beer $4.69
So $16 before tax for lunch.
Dinner at EPCOT-- ADR at Restaurant Marakesh: Shish Kebab - grilled tenderloin of beef with rosemary roasted potatoes and vegetable medley $28.99. Drink water.
So $45 before tax for the day. About $48 after tax for the day.
Day 6 is departure day, lunch only. Nothing booked yet. Obviously, it should be under $50.
So over 5 full days, I have 6 TS restaurants, including 2 signature restaurants. I have 1 day that will be over $50, since I'm doing the prix fixe fantasmic package. But even if that day is $70-80... My daily average is still around $50. If I was doing a dining plan, I'd be 3 credits over.
